What Is a VPN? (Quick Definition)
A VPN is a service that creates an encrypted tunnel between your device and a server run by the VPN provider. Everything you send and receive travels through that tunnel, so your internet provider, the network owner, and anyone snooping nearby see scrambled data instead of your actual activity. When your request reaches the VPN server, it goes out to the wider internet from there, which means websites see the server's IP address and location rather than your own.
Getting one running is far simpler than the description sounds. You download the provider's app, sign in, and tap connect. In our testing, a good VPN app needs no networking knowledge at all, and the whole setup takes a couple of minutes on a phone or laptop. The old approach of entering connection details by hand still exists, but it is fiddly and best avoided in favor of the app.
So the short version is this: a VPN changes where you appear to be and hides what you are doing from the networks in between. The rest of this guide is about when that is actually useful.

Protect Your Privacy from Your ISP and Advertisers
Your internet provider can see every site you visit, and in many places it is legally allowed to collect and sell that browsing data. After the FCC rolled back broadband privacy rules, the leash on how providers handle your activity loosened considerably, and you can read the details of the FCC's net-neutrality rollback directly. A VPN closes that window. When your traffic is encrypted, your provider can see that you are connected to a VPN but not what you are actually doing.
The same logic applies to advertisers. With a VPN on, advertisers cannot tie your activity to your real IP address, which cuts down on the targeted ads that seem to follow you from site to site. It is not a complete shield against tracking, since cookies and account logins still identify you, but it removes one of the easiest signals used to profile you. Stay Secure on Public Wi-Fi
This is the reason we would give if we could only give one. Public networks in cafes, airports, and hotels are shared spaces, and you have no idea who else is connected or how the network is configured. On an open network, someone nearby can potentially intercept unencrypted traffic and capture what you send.
A VPN removes that risk by encrypting everything before it leaves your device, so even on a hostile network your data is unreadable to anyone watching. We keep a VPN set to connect automatically on untrusted Wi-Fi for exactly this reason. If you bank, shop, or log in to anything while traveling, this alone can justify the subscription.
Free VPN apps are a poor trade on public Wi-Fi. Many make their money by logging and selling the very data you are trying to protect, which defeats the purpose. If you are going to trust a VPN with your traffic on an untrusted network, use a paid, audited, no-logs provider rather than a free one.
Hide Your IP Address and Location
Your IP address is a rough marker of who and where you are. It reveals your approximate location and ties your activity back to your household. When you connect through a VPN, websites see the server's address instead, so your real IP stays hidden.
This is the feature that quietly powers most of the other reasons on this list. Masking your location is what lets you appear to browse from another city or country, which is the foundation of unblocking content and dodging location-based tracking. Whether it works well comes down to how many servers and locations a provider offers, so a good spread of countries is worth looking for.
Access Geo-Restricted and Streaming Content
Streaming libraries change from country to country, and plenty of sites and services are only available in certain regions. Because a VPN makes you appear to browse from the server's location, it can open up content that is otherwise fenced off by geography. This is one of the most popular everyday reasons people connect.
We will be straight about the catch, though. Streaming through a VPN is hit-or-miss. Netflix actively detects and blocks VPN traffic, so you will often see a proxy error or a reduced library rather than the catalog you were expecting, and you may have to switch servers a few times to find one that gets through. Netflix does not ban accounts for this, but using a VPN to change regions does violate its terms of service, so treat it as a convenience that may or may not work on any given day rather than a guarantee.
If streaming is your main reason for wanting a VPN, prioritize a provider known for keeping its streaming servers working. This is an ongoing cat-and-mouse game, and the providers that invest in it are the ones that keep access alive as services tighten their blocks.
Bypass Censorship and Internet Restrictions
In parts of the world the internet is heavily filtered, and entire categories of sites and services are blocked outright. A VPN can route your traffic through a server in a freer country, letting you reach information that would otherwise be off limits. About 9% of VPN users connect specifically to get around government internet censorship, which speaks to how real the need is for the people who have it.
This is not an abstract concern. Surveillance and censorship reach beyond national borders, and EFF's research on global surveillance and censorship documents how far that reach extends. A word of caution, though: some countries restrict or ban VPN use, and connecting where they are banned can carry real consequences, so it pays to know the local rules before you rely on one.
Avoid ISP Throttling and Improve Gaming
Some providers slow down specific kinds of traffic, throttling video streams or downloads once they recognize what you are doing. Because a VPN encrypts your traffic, your provider can no longer tell a video stream from a file download, which can keep it from selectively throttling you. The effect is not guaranteed, since a VPN adds its own overhead, but on a connection that throttles by traffic type it can genuinely help.
Gamers sometimes reach for a VPN for a related reason. It can route around congested paths or reduce exposure to targeted attacks in competitive play. The tradeoff is latency: sending your traffic through an extra server rarely lowers your ping and often raises it, so a VPN helps gaming only in specific situations rather than as a blanket upgrade.
Save Money on Online Purchases
Prices for flights, hotels, and subscriptions sometimes vary by the region you appear to shop from. Because a VPN lets you change your apparent location, it can occasionally surface a cheaper price than the one shown at home. We treat this as a nice bonus rather than a reason to subscribe.
The honest picture is that these savings are inconsistent. Sometimes a different server turns up a better deal, and sometimes it makes no difference at all. It is worth a few minutes of comparison shopping before a big purchase, but do not expect it to pay for the subscription on its own.
How a VPN Works (Encryption and IP Masking)
Under the hood, a VPN does two things at once: it encrypts your data and it masks your IP. The encryption is what keeps the contents of your traffic private, and AES-256 is the current industry-standard encryption that reputable providers use. It is the same class of encryption trusted for sensitive data elsewhere, which is why traffic inside the tunnel is effectively unreadable to outsiders.
The masking happens because of how the tunnel is routed. Your device contacts a website through the encrypted VPN connection, the VPN forwards the request on your behalf, and it returns the response to you. To the website, the traffic appears to come from the server's location and local network rather than yours. You get the content; the site sees the server.
What carries all this is the protocol, the set of rules that governs the tunnel. The two you will see most are OpenVPN and the newer WireGuard, and traffic rides over either TCP or UDP underneath. In our testing, WireGuard connections establish their tunnel a second or two faster than OpenVPN and feel noticeably snappier from day to day, which is why many providers now default to a WireGuard-based option. It is faster and lower-latency, though the exact margin depends heavily on the server and your line.

The Downsides: VPN Pros and Cons
No tool is all upside, and a VPN has real tradeoffs worth weighing before you commit. The biggest is speed. All VPNs slow your connection to some degree because your traffic has to pass through the encrypted tunnel, and connecting to a distant server hurts speed more than a nearby one. On a fast modern connection with a good provider the loss is usually small, but it is never zero.
Cost is the next consideration. A trustworthy VPN is a subscription, and the free options that avoid the fee often make up for it in ways that undermine the whole point. There is also the anonymity ceiling, which matters most: a VPN is not full anonymity, since the provider itself can see your traffic and it does nothing to stop cookies, logins, or browser fingerprinting from identifying you. Finally, some websites and services block VPN traffic outright, which occasionally forces you to toggle the VPN off just to get in.

How to Choose a Trustworthy VPN (No-Logs, Audits)
If you decide a VPN is for you, the single most important thing to get right is trust. When you route your traffic through a provider, that provider can see it, so you are choosing who gets to sit in that position. That is why a genuine no-logs policy matters more than any flashy feature. A no-logs provider keeps no record of what you do, so there is nothing to hand over or leak later.
Claims are cheap, though, so look for a provider whose no-logs policy has been verified by an independent security audit rather than one that simply says the words on its homepage. Beyond that, weigh the things that separate a good service from a mediocre one: strong AES-256 encryption, modern protocols like WireGuard, a wide spread of server locations, and reliable performance. Some VPNs give spotty service and hit technical difficulties connecting to the nearest servers, which is exactly the kind of friction a short trial will expose.
One practical check before you commit: connect to the VPN and run a DNS leak test to confirm your real location is not leaking outside the tunnel. If your actual provider or region shows up in the results, the VPN is not doing its job, and you should look elsewhere.
| Feature | VPN | Tor | Proxy |
|---|---|---|---|
| Encrypts all traffic | Yes (AES-256) | Yes (layered) | Usually no |
| Hides IP address | Yes | Yes | Yes |
| Speed impact | Small to moderate | Large | Small |
| Ease of use | App, one tap | Browser bundle | Manual per app |
| Best for | Everyday privacy, streaming, Wi-Fi | Maximum anonymity | Quick single-app geo-shift |
The comparison above is worth a glance if you are weighing a VPN against the alternatives. Tor gives you stronger anonymity but at a heavy speed cost, and a proxy is quick but usually leaves your traffic unencrypted. For everyday privacy, streaming, and public Wi-Fi, a VPN sits in the practical middle, which is why it is the tool most people reach for.
